Gate House Mountville is a drug and alcohol treatment facility for people residing in the local community while battling a drug and alcohol use disorder and co-occurring mental health disorder. It provides services like trauma therapy, matrix model, cognitive/behavior therapy, group therapy, rational emotive behavioral therapy, behavior modification and more, that are in line with its philosophy of evidence based treatments that are proven effective.
Gate House Mountville believes in individual treatment to make sure that their clients achieve the best possible results. The addiction treatment center also specializes in other treatments like persons with eating disorders, child care for clients children, clients referred from the court/judicial system, social skills development, co-occurring mental and substance abuse disorders, programs for the hearing impaired - among many others. Many of these services are also provided by Gate House Mountville in different settings like inpatient drug and alcohol rehab programs, short term addiction treatment programs, outpatient individual counseling, inpatient detox facilities, long term rehab facilities, as well as others.
Further, it has aftercare plans and programs and other treatment methods designed to help you achieve permanent sobriety. These programs have ensured that Gate House Mountville has a special place within the Silver Spring, PA. area, especially because they lead to positive long term outcomes for the people who enroll into this alcohol and drug rehab. Last but not least, Gate House Mountville accepts private health insurance, cash or self-payment, sliding fee scale, payment assistance, access to recovery (atr) voucher, state education funds and others.
